Brake Light Switch: Service and Repair

REMOVAL
1) Disconnect the ground terminal from battery.
2) Disconnect the stop light switch connector.





3) Loosen the nuts, and unscrew stop light switch to remove.

INSTALLATION
1) Screw the stop light switch onto a bracket and secure it temporarily with a nut.





2) Adjust the stop light switch position, and then tighten the nut.
Tightening torque: 8 Nm (0.8 kgf-m, 5.8 ft. lbs.)

INSPECTION
1) If the stop light switch does not operate properly (or if it does not stop at the specified position), replace with a new one.





Specified position: L 2 mm (0.079 inches)

2) Measure the clearance between threaded end of stop light switch and stopper.

CAUTION: Be careful not to rotate the stop light switch.





Stop light switch clearance: A 0.3 mm (0.012 inches)

3) If it is not in specified value, adjust it by adjusting the position of stop light switch.

CAUTION: Be careful not to rotate the stop light switch.

ADJUSTMENT





Loosen the lock nut, and adjust the stop light switch position until the clearance between threaded end of the stop light switch and the stopper becomes 0.3 mm (0.012 inches). Then, tighten the lock nut.
